Origin, Meaning, and History of Sullivan

Sullivan is an Irish surname derived from the Gaelic surname “O’Sullivan,” which means “son of Súilleabhán.” The Irish name Súilleabhán means “one-eyed” or “tiny dark eye.” The O’Sullivan clan was one of the most prominent and significant clans in Munster, a southwestern Irish province. Boys born into this clan were usually given the surname Sullivan to honor their ancestors.

The O’Sullivan clan was famous for its bravery and military strength, and it played an important role in Irish history, especially during the Tudor conquest of Ireland in the 16th century. Many Irish people immigrated to the United States and other regions during the 19th century, carrying their names and cultural history.

The phonetic spelling of the bold name Sullivan is sul-uh-vuhn. The three-syllable name has many variations and nicknames. These include Sully, O’Sullivan in Gaelic, Sullivant in the United States, Silvan in Latin, and Solon in Greek.
